The Boston Globe: Massachusetts to track Alpha-gal syndrome, a growing threat from tick bites. Here’s what to know.

A Boston Globe article reports that Massachusetts is moving to formally track cases of alpha-gal syndrome, a growing tick-borne red meat allergy linked to lone star tick bites. State officials say the new reporting requirement will help improve monitoring, identify where cases are occurring, and strengthen public health response as tick populations expand across the state.

MV Times: Tick Free MV's Public Panel Discussion on the Deer Survey

A Martha’s Vineyard Times article covers a public briefing on an aerial deer survey that mapped about 4,681 deer across the Island, with the results intended to guide efforts to reduce tick-borne disease risk.

MV Times: Extensive Mapping of the Deer Population is In

A Martha’s Vineyard Times article reports on a large-scale deer survey using drones and thermal imaging to map deer populations, with the results intended to support efforts to reduce tick-borne illness on the Island, efforts led by Tick Free MV.
